Who lives here
Census 2020 · Bukit Panjang planning area- Age profile
- In Bukit Panjang, 14.9% of residents are under 15 and 12.7% are 65 or older.

- Household income
- 39.3% of Bukit Panjang households earn $10,000 or more a month (gross, from work).

- Dwelling mix
- 82.8% of Bukit Panjang households live in HDB flats; 17.1% in condominiums or landed homes.
